Assistant County Attorney

Remote Full-time
Pay Range: $4,251.23 - $5,001.46 Bi-weekly (DOE) General Statement of Duties: This position will be assigned to represent the Department of Human Services in child welfare cases, child support cases, and adult protection cases, and may represent of other departments, depending on availability and interest. Provides legal services to the Department of Human Services in all aspects of dependency and neglect cases and appeals, delinquency cases, child support, adult protection, and various administrative matters. Trains and partners with DHS caseworkers. Prosecutes dependency and neglect cases. Represents Montrose County in child support enforcement. Drafts and responds to motions; researches legal issues; analyzes cases; prepares cases for hearing and presents evidence including witness testimony at various hearings which may include but are not limited to, adjudicatory trials and termination of parental rights trials. Researches and prepares appellate briefs for the Colorado Court of Appeals and the Colorado Supreme Court. Other assigned duties may include providing legal services to assigned County departments and the Board of Commissioners which may include research, all aspects of litigation, policy review, and general legal advice regarding current issues under consideration by the County. Supervision Received: Works under the direction of the County Attorney and establishes methods and procedures for attaining specific goals and objectives and receives guidance in terms of broad goals. Supervision Exercised: This position has no supervisory responsibilities. Essential Functions: Any one position may not include all of the duties listed nor do the listed examples include all duties which may be found in positions of this class. Provide representation in all aspects of the dependency and neglect caseload, including drafting any necessary motions, pleadings and appeals, preparing for and litigating hearings and trials. Provide representation in all aspects of adult protection cases, child support enforcement cases, administrative matters and similar cases as assigned. Assist the County Attorney with the practice of law for Montrose County in areas such as land use, contracts, human resources/employment, procurement, code enforcement, civil litigation, etc. Conducts legal research and preparation of memorandums, court pleadings, and appeals, drafts or reviews drafts of contracts and other legal documents, and consults with members of the public and county staff as necessary in the judgment of attorney in the performance of legal representation of the County. Provide legal advice to Human Services and other Departments as required on a daily basis concerning legal rights, obligations, procedures, and privileges; analyze relevant statutes, regulations and case law and interpret such for client both orally and in writing. Trains Child Welfare caseworkers on Colorado’s Children’s Code, Dependency and Neglect and Delinquency procedures. Trains other County employees on new legislation. Prepares cases for filing and represents Montrose County in court, in matters such as Dependency and Neglect cases and enforcement of County Ordinances. Prepares witnesses, exhibits and presents cases to court. Represents Montrose County in all stages of appeal, such as Rule 106 and Dependency and Neglect cases, to include oral arguments. Communicate effectively orally and in writing with Human Services, elected officials, court clerks, judges, opposing counsel, and other professionals. Maintain professional competence and training by attending related, ongoing continuing legal education trainings. Assists County Attorney and Deputy County Attorneys as assigned. Duties may include providing legal services to assigned County departments and the Board of Commissioners which may include research, all aspects of litigation, policy review, and general legal advice regarding current issues under consideration by the County. Performs other related duties as assigned.
